## Audio Sync Failures — Hallcrest Museum Guide

If visitors report that the Hallcrest audio-guide app stalls on exhibit 14, the usual cause is the sync worker losing its lease on the content bucket. First confirm the worker pod is running in the gallery edge cluster, then check that playback manifests were regenerated within the last hour. If both look fine, the problem is almost always drifted settings. Compare the live environment against the canonical configuration shown here.

deployment values, yahog-baduf:
OLIWYN_HOST=oliwyn.lumiclabs.internal
OLIWYN_PORT=9200

Plugin authors: if your integration tests fail on the bounce-classification stage, check that your fixture messages include a valid Diagnostic-Code header. The BounceSift pipeline rejects malformed DSN payloads before your plugin hooks fire, so failures often appear upstream of your code. Re-run the suite with verbose parsing enabled and confirm the soft-bounce retry queue drains within the timeout window. If the stage still fails after two clean retries, capture the trace token printed below and attach it to your support thread.

build token for tawif-bahip: htk31_68bba16e1afabfef4ecc69408c06f16

Subject: DR drill — cold storage archive step

Rena — drill runs Tuesday. Step 4 archives the Hollowmere cold storage buckets before failover; do not skip, or restore validation fails. Archive job takes ~40 min. Buckets re-mount read-only in the standby region. Unsealing the archive manifest requires the recovery passphrase, which follows below.

vault phrase of kaduf-baweg = norael-julox-raleth-wenok-eliir-ulamir-ulair-norwyn-rusion